Key Steps to Becoming an RTO

1. Understanding RTO Registration Requirements
Prior to starting the registration process, it's vital to understand with the ASQA requirements. These consist of:
- 2015 Standards for RTOs: To copyright quality training and assessment.
- The Australian Qualifications Framework: Essential compliance for all RTOs.
- Requirements for Financial Viability: For financial obligation compliance.
- Data Provision Requirements: To ensure accurate data reporting to ASQA.

2. Developing a Self-Assessment
ASQA mandates a self-check to verify your RTO adheres to all standards. This comprises:
- Assessing your training and assessment strategies.
- Ensuring the qualifications of trainers and assessors.
- Illustrating your capacity to provide quality training and support services.

3. Building a Detailed Business Plan
Your company plan should outline:
- USP: The unique aspects of your RTO.
- Financial Forecasts: Detailing start-up costs, ongoing expenses, and revenue streams.
- Risk Analysis: Recognising potential risks and mitigation strategies.
- Company Structure: Key personnel roles and duties.
- Goals and Milestones: Both short-term and long-term objectives.

4. Creating Infrastructure
The right infrastructure is essential for RTO success. Ensure:
- Suitable training facilities.
- Necessary policies and procedures.
- Sufficient student support services.
- Solid management systems.

5. Financial Strategy and Viability
Setting up an RTO necessitates an upfront investment covering:
- Business establishment fees.
- Fees for ASQA application.
- Expenses for infrastructure, consultants, and learning resources.
- Ongoing running costs such as assessments, maintaining and modernising educational materials, and employee training.

The main income source for an RTO comes from student fees. Detailed financial preparation and viability evaluations are crucial.

6. Application and Audit Navigation
The application and audit process is your starting point to forming an Registered Training Organisation. It includes:
- Submitting the initial application via the ASQA internet portal.
- Experiencing an audit by ASQA to evaluate conformance with RTO requirements.
- Receiving a registration certificate with a validity of a two-year period upon successful fulfilment.

7. Regulatory and Legal Considerations
RTOs must abide by pertinent territory regulations and regulatory standards. Continual adherence with the VET Compliance Framework is critical, and the ASQA audit process is continuous, including constant reviews of the organisation's conformity with rules.
